This tool serves as a mechanism for evaluating a player’s or a group’s proficiency within a specific game mode centered around timed dungeon runs. It aggregates performance data across completed dungeons, factoring in dungeon level, completion time, and affixes (special modifiers that alter gameplay). A higher accumulated value generally indicates greater success and experience in completing these challenging instances.
The significance of this evaluative metric lies in its ability to facilitate group formation and player assessment. It provides a relatively objective measure for gauging an individual’s capabilities, enabling players to identify compatible teammates for efficient and successful dungeon runs. It also offers a means to track personal progress and identify areas for improvement within the game mode. Historically, the need for such a metric arose from the increasing complexity and difficulty of the game mode, as well as the desire for a standardized system for evaluating player performance.

2. Dungeon Key Level
The Dungeon Key Level represents the difficulty scaling applied to a Mythic Plus dungeon instance. It directly influences the magnitude of the score awarded upon successful completion. Higher key levels introduce increased enemy health, damage output, and often necessitate more intricate strategies and coordination. Consequently, successfully completing higher key level dungeons yields a significantly larger increase in the overall performance value than completing lower-level instances. For instance, completing a level 20 dungeon awards a substantially higher score than completing a level 10 dungeon of the same type, assuming similar completion times relative to the timer.
The relationship between Key Level and the score also impacts player progression and group composition. Groups often target specific Key Levels to maximize the efficiency of their time investment relative to the potential score gain. Players seeking to improve their standing often prioritize pushing higher keys, even if completions are less frequent, as the potential rewards are far greater. Furthermore, the key level a player has successfully completed is a primary factor in determining their eligibility and desirability for higher-level groups. A player consistently completing level 15 keys is more likely to be invited to a level 16 or 17 group than someone who has only completed level 10 keys, regardless of other factors.

Frequently Asked Questions
The following addresses common inquiries and clarifies aspects of a system evaluating performance in timed dungeon runs.
Question 1: How is the overall value derived?
The overall value is computed based on a combination of factors, including the highest key level completed for each dungeon, the completion time relative to the timer, and the active affixes during the run. Successfully completing higher-level keys within the timer contributes significantly to a higher value.
Question 2: Does dying frequently negatively affect the score?
While individual death counts are not directly factored into the score, excessive deaths typically lead to slower completion times, which subsequently lower the overall value achieved. Efficiency and minimizing errors are essential for maximizing the performance assessment.
Question 3: Can I improve my score by repeating dungeons I’ve already completed?
Repeating dungeons at the same key level will generally not improve the score unless the completion time is significantly faster than previous attempts. The system primarily rewards completing dungeons at progressively higher key levels.
Question 4: Do different roles (Tank, Healer, DPS) receive different score adjustments?
The system does not apply direct adjustments based on role. The primary determinant is the successful completion of the dungeon within the specified parameters, irrespective of the roles played by individual members.
Question 5: How often does the performance evaluation reset?
The assessment undergoes a partial reset at the beginning of each season. This “seasonal score decay” reduces the value to incentivize continued engagement with the game mode and ensures the value reflects current abilities.
Question 6: Are there any official resources or APIs available to track this performance value?
Availability of official resources varies. Many third-party websites and tools utilize the game’s API to provide detailed tracking and analysis of these values, but these are often subject to change based on API access and usage policies.

Strategies for Optimizing “Mythic Plus Score Calculator” Standing
The following outlines actionable strategies for improving one’s standing in the performance assessment framework, enabling efficient dungeon completion and enhanced recognition.
Tip 1: Prioritize Key Level Progression: Focus on progressively completing higher dungeon key levels. The system demonstrably awards more substantial improvements for successful completion of elevated keys compared to repeating lower-level content, even with faster times.
Tip 2: Optimize Dungeon Routes: Strategic route planning is essential for minimizing completion time. Analyze dungeon layouts, identify efficient pathing, and coordinate with group members to execute optimized routes, reducing unnecessary travel and minimizing the risk of encountering avoidable enemy packs.
Tip 3: Adapt to Affix Rotations: Affixes significantly influence dungeon difficulty. Develop strategies for mitigating the challenges posed by each affix combination and prioritize running dungeons during weeks with favorable affix combinations for individual strengths.
Tip 4: Master Individual Role Responsibilities: Proficiency in the assigned role is crucial for overall group success. Tanks should focus on threat management and effective mitigation, healers on efficient healing and proactive dispelling, and damage dealers on consistent damage output and strategic target prioritization.
Tip 5: Foster Effective Communication: Clear and concise communication is vital for coordinated execution. Establish communication protocols for calling out interrupts, coordinating crowd control, and responding to unforeseen circumstances. Effective communication minimizes errors and improves overall efficiency.
Tip 6: Analyze and Review Performance: Regularly review dungeon completion logs to identify areas for improvement. Analyze damage taken, healing output, and interrupt frequency to pinpoint weaknesses and optimize strategies.
Tip 7: Seek and Incorporate Feedback: Constructively solicit feedback from teammates regarding individual performance and contribution to the group. Incorporate this feedback to refine strategies and address identified deficiencies.
